Date of Call: November 06, 2025
3% year-over-year decrease in paid ticket volume, improving from a 7% decline in the previous quarter. - This stabilization was attributed to the company's efforts in strengthening reliability, reporting, and foundational systems, as well as improving user experience, support, and success tools for creators.11.7%, exceeding the guided 7%, due to structural cost actions flowing through.Cost management included a reduction in operating expenses by 20% year-over-year, with significant reductions across product development, sales, marketing, and general and administrative expenses.
Eventbrite Ads Revenue Growth:
38% year-over-year, contributing to a 40 basis points sequential improvement in gross margin.This growth was driven by the increasing effectiveness of the ads product, with creators experiencing over a 200% ROAS.
New Paid Creator Acquisition and Retention:
4% increase in new paid creator acquisition in Q3, with meaningful improvements in creator retention.This was the result of initiatives to enhance user experience, support, and success tools, along with improved trust and safety measures and a refreshed consumer app.

Has there been any improvement in conversion rates for the TikTok partnership? - Naved Khan (B. Riley)
2024Q4: Our partnership with TikTok continues to be an important channel for driving event discovery and ticket sales. We are working with them to put the native ticket integration into places like search, aiming to drive viewers and impressions to conversion. We’re still working on making the ticketing more seamless to improve conversion. - Julia Hartz(CEO)
